3. Special Safety Risks for LGBTQ+ Users
Catfishing Traps
- Straight men posing as lesbians
- Scammers using queer baiting tactics
Location Dangers
- Users from anti-LGBTQ+ countries risk:
- Blackmail
- Legal consequences
- Violence exposure
Data Privacy Fears
- Profile screenshots shared on hate forums
- Facial recognition risks in repressive regions

Meeting Precautions
- Always video verify first
- Meet in LGBTQ+ friendly venues
- Have safety contacts on standby

6. Special Considerations for Trans Users
Verification Workarounds
- Submit ID that matches profile gender
- Contact support preemptively
Safety Red Flags
Matches who refuse to video chat
Requests for “proof” of gender
Pressure for explicit photos
